Abstract
The present invention provides a kind of coal slime filter aid chemicals dosing plants, can be sufficiently mixed filter aid and ore pulp, improve the drainage effect of filter aid, meanwhile, reduce stirring energy consumption of sizing mixing.The chemicals dosing plant includes feed pipe, ore pulp bucket, motor, impeller-agitator, partition, hole of being used as medicine, medicament chamber, the pipeline that is used as medicine, variable frequency pump, discharge nozzle, granularity and partial size detector, Pulp pump, controller, impeller-agitator is located on ore pulp bucket central axes, with discharge nozzle in the same horizontal position;Medicament chamber is located at below ore pulp bucket, is separated by partition and ore pulp bucket, and medicament is added in ore pulp by equally distributed hole of being used as medicine on partition.Strong applicability of the present invention, mixed drug effect fruit of sizing mixing is good, is a kind of chemicals dosing plant quickly, intelligent.

Background technique
Dehydrating floatation coal processing is to realize the important link of closed water circuit in coal preparation plant, this is beneficial to protection ring
Border is increased economic efficiency.Since floating tail-coal has the characteristics that fine size, viscosity are big, clay mineral is more, lead to coal slime dewatering ring
It is low to save rate of water loss, influences enterprise's production.Meanwhile higher filter cake moisture will cause water resource waste, transportation cost increases, storage
It is big etc. to transport difficulty.During coal slime dewatering, prior art and equipment can not changed using the method for addition filter aid
Under the premise of improve dehydrating effect, there is simple, quick, at low cost, quick advantage, thus receive extensive research and answer
With.
It before coal slime dewatering, generally requires and ore pulp is pre-processed, main includes concentration, dosing of sizing mixing.Ore pulp is dense
After contracting, concentration, which can be improved, is greater than 400g/L, and pulp viscosity is big in addition, therefore, even if by general mixed method very
High sizes mixing under speed of agitator, it is also difficult to adequately be mixed filter aid with ore pulp.Filter aid mixing is uneven, can reduce
Its drainage efficiency, influences the dehydration efficiency of coal slime, while also resulting in the waste of filter aid.

Specific embodiment
In conjunction with Fig. 1 to Fig. 2, the present invention is described further.
A kind of coal slime filter aid chemicals dosing plant, including feed pipe 1, ore pulp bucket 2, motor 3, impeller-agitator 4, partition 5, enter
Medicine hole 51, medicament chamber 6, the pipeline 7 that is used as medicine, variable frequency pump 8, discharge nozzle 9, granularity and partial size detector 10, Pulp pump 11, controller
12, the impeller-agitator 4 is located on 2 central axes of ore pulp bucket, with discharge nozzle 9 in the same horizontal position;The medicament chamber 6 is located at
2 lower section of ore pulp bucket, is separated, and medicament is added by equally distributed hole 51 of being used as medicine on partition 5 by partition 5 and ore pulp bucket 2
Into ore pulp.
The impeller-agitator 4 is driven by motor 3, and its stirring intensity only needs to guarantee impeller layer nearby ore pulp and medicament
It is uniformly mixed.
The medicament chamber 6 is connected with the pipeline 7 that is used as medicine.
The Pulp pump 11 is mounted on discharge nozzle 9.
The variable frequency pump 8, which is installed on, to be used as medicine on pipeline 7, can be by changing frequency come the additional amount of regulating agent.
The controller 12 controls the frequency of variable frequency pump 8 by the data that processing granularity and partial size detector 10 are sent,
To control dosage.
The granularity and partial size detector 10 are installed on discharge nozzle 9 partial size and grain number, it can be achieved that particle in ore pulp
Prolonged real-time, online in situ measurement is carried out, the particle size range for measuring particle is 0.5-1000 μm.
The present invention can be explained in more detail by following example, the open purpose of the present invention is intended to protect model of the present invention
All interior changes and improvements are enclosed, and the invention is not limited to following examples.
Ore pulp flows into ore pulp bucket 2 from feed pipe 1, and drainage agent solution is entered in medicament chamber 6 by the pipeline 7 that is used as medicine, and is led to
The equally distributed hole 51 of being used as medicine on 2 bottom baffles 5 of ore pulp bucket is crossed to be discharged into ore pulp, under the stirring of impeller-agitator 4, impeller
Neighbouring filter aid is quickly uniformly mixed with ore pulp, and ore pulp bucket 2 is discharged by discharge nozzle 9 under the action of Pulp pump 11.
The flock size in granularity and partial size detector 10 monitoring ore pulp installed in discharge nozzle 9, and transmit the message to controller
12, controller 12 controls variable frequency pump 8 according to the information received, to adjust the additive amount of filter aid.
